Myths Concerning LASIK Pain
As opposed to popular belief, LASIK surgical procedure isn't as unpleasant as lots of people think. The procedure itself is reasonably quick and pain-free. You may feel some stress or pain throughout the surgical procedure, yet it's generally very little. The cosmetic surgeon will make use of numbing eye drops to make sure that you do not feel any kind of pain throughout the process.
While it's typical to experience some dry skin, irritation, or moderate pain in the hours following the surgery, this can usually be managed with over the counter pain medicine and eye declines. It is necessary to follow your medical professional's post-operative treatment directions to minimize any kind of pain and advertise appropriate recovery.
Remember that every person's pain resistance is different, so what one person may refer to as uneasy might be entirely bearable for an additional. Rest assured that LASIK pain is usually not a major worry and shouldn't hinder you from considering this life-changing treatment.

Eligibility Misconceptions
Some people incorrectly believe that only individuals with extreme vision issues are eligible for LASIK surgical treatment. Nonetheless, this is a common misconception. In fact, innovations in LASIK innovation have broadened the variety of treatable prescriptions, permitting more people to take advantage of the procedure.
LASIK qualification is figured out via a detailed eye assessment by a certified eye doctor. Variables such as corneal density, eye wellness, and total case history play an essential function in examining an individual's viability for the surgery.
Even individuals over 40, who might have presbyopia (age-related trouble concentrating on close objects), can possibly undertake LASIK or other vision Correction procedures.
It's important not to self-diagnose your eligibility for LASIK surgery. Consulting with a skilled eye treatment professional is the very best means to determine if you're an appropriate candidate for this life-changing procedure.
